Elizabeth I Penny, London, 2nd issue, mm martlet weakly struck due in partElizabeth I (1558 1603), silver Penny, London Mint, second issue (1560 61), crowned bust left, inner and outer beaded circle surrounding, initial mark martlet both sides, E. D. G. ROSA. SINE. SPINA, rev. long cross fourche over quartered shield of arms, CIVI TAS LON DON, weight 0. 55g (N. 1988; S. 2558). Toned a little uneven in shape and weak at one part of rim, with well defined mint marks, a bold very fine.
